North East BIC tenant secures Dalton Park commission

A North East manufacturing company has been commissioned to build a creative new feature for Dalton Park Shopping Centre.

Davison and Woods were approached by Independent Events Ltd to create the feature after being recommended by another organisation.

With an established creative and craft background spanning over 23 years, Davison and Woods came up with a design and the materials to give it longevity.

The installation takes the form of a giant wooden shopping bag to be placed in the County Durham shopping park.

Leslie Davison and Terry Woods were one of the first tenants to move into the North East Business and Innovation Centre (BIC) some 21 years ago and in that time have amassed clients all over the world such as Germany, America and Saudi Arabia to name but a few.

Leslie said:“We came up with how the bag should look and then using our current suppliers sourced the right materials ensuring it would withstand the elements.

“We used a modified timber for the construction which is not only environmentally friendly but extremely durable.

“Although the bag was initially commissioned to be used as a one off, we have built it from materials that can last up to 25 years meaning the bag can be reused for other seasonal events.”
